The Chicago Cubs could look to make a splash to bolster their bullpen.

Chicago has dealt with plenty of pitching injuries, but despite that, the Cubs remain one of the best teams in the MLB. However, if the Cubs are going to be a true World Series contender, Chicago needs to solidify its bullpen.

Although the trade deadline is months away, MLB analyst Wynston Wilcox of FanSided urges the Cubs to acquire Jhoan Duran from the Philadelphia Phillies.

“I don’t think any team in MLB has a bullpen more beat up than the Chicago Cubs,” Wilcox wrote. “They have nine pitchers on the injured list yet, they’ve found a way to stay afloat. Now obviously getting healthy will be the most important thing for them. But in the interim, Duran can help patch their bullpen together.

“Despite being banged up, the Cubs’ bullpen hasn’t been horrible this year. Caleb Thielbar, Ben Brown and Hoby Milner have all been solid this year. Adding Duran would make the NL Central division leaders even more dangerous.”

Duran is earning $7.5 million this season and has one more year of control before being a free agent after the 2027 MLB season. So, the price to acquire him likely would be high, but he would solidify the Cubs’ bullpen and potentially slide into the closer’s role.

Duran is 1-1 with a 2.35 ERA with 5 saves this season. Last season, between the Phillies and Minnesota Twins, he went 7-6 with a 2.06 ERA and went 32-for-37 in save opportunities.


Duran Could be Trade Candidate

Although the Phillies have started to play better, Philadelphia could still look to make some trades and get assets back.

The Phillies acquired Duran at the trade deadline, and now Philadelphia could flip him again. Wilcox believes trading Duran makes a lot of sense, as the Phillies would be able to get a ton for him, as the acquiring team would have him for two playoff runs.

“The Phillies should consider trading Duran for one simple reason,” Wilcox added. “They can get a good return and deal a player that would be in high demand. This is the season from hell for Philly and trading Duran might be the only good thing that could come from the 2026 season so far.

“Because he’s been playing at such a good level, it would be wise for Philly to capitalize on that rather than retain him. If they do turn things around, Duran would probably be better off with a new team.”

The Phillies are 17-21.


Cubs Dealing With Pitching Injuries

Chicago has been handed plenty of pitching injuries, which is a concern.

Matthew Boyd is out for multiple weeks after suffering a left meniscus injury while on the ground with his kids. Along with Boyd, left-hander Justin Steele had a setback from his elbow surgery and is not a potential option until the second half. Cade Horton, meanwhile, underwent season-ending surgery. Jordan Wicks, meanwhile, is on the IL due to a left forearm issue and has struggled in his rehab outing.

Ultimately, the Cubs are still getting by despite all the injuries, and Chicago acquired Tyler Ferguson from the Athletics on Thursday.

Chicago is 26-12 and atop the NL Central.
